iGo Stowaway Ultra-Slim Bluetooth Keyboard

It is pretty compact and very easy to use and setup. I had no problems using it with my Dell X51v. I installed the software provided and it has worked great. I have also found that it is very good on battery drain and I haven't noticed any additional drain beyond what I experience during normal use.
I needed some minor adjustments in my typing skills, because it is a small keyboard some keys are used for three characters. For example the Q, 1, and ! are all on the same key. To use the extra characters there is a blue and a green Fn key that enables you to choose the appropriate character that you need.
I am very satisfied with the iGo Stowaway keyboard and I keep it with me wherever I go so that whenever I get a chance to write anything, I can at a moments notice. The letter recognizer or on screen keyboard on my Pocket PC are pretty easy to use but with the iGo Stowaway Ultra-Slim Bluetooth Keyboard it is even a lot faster and easier.
